Description
Job Summary
The Certified Registered Nurse Anesthetist (CRNA) develops and implements anesthesia care plans, providing a full scope of anesthesia services as defined by clinical privileges. As part of InSite Digestive Health Care, the CRNA will practice both autonomously and in collaboration with a variety of health providers on interdisciplinary care teams to deliver high-quality, holistic, evidence-based anesthesia and pain care services. The CRNA cares for patients at all acuity levels across the lifespan for procedures including, but not limited to diagnostic, therapeutic, and pain management.
Responsibilities & Duties
  • Perform and document the pre-anesthesia assessment and evaluation of the patient.
  • Review laboratory and diagnostic studies.
  • Obtain and document informed consent for anesthesia and related services.
  • Select, obtain, order, and administer pre-procedural medication and adjuvant treatments.
  • Determine, prepare, and apply non-invasive monitors, supplies, and drugs for the administration of sedation, anesthesia, and pain management services; perform safety checks as needed.
  • Select, order, obtain, and administer analgesic and anesthetic agents, adjuvant drugs, accessory drugs, fluids, or blood products necessary to provide anesthesia services.
  • Perform all aspects of airway management, including emergency management and securement.
  • Facilitate emergence and recovery from anesthesia by evaluating patient response, and selecting, ordering, and administering medications, fluids, and ventilatory support to maintain patient stability during transfer.
  • Initiate and administer post-anesthesia pharmacological or fluid support of the cardiovascular system.
  • Initiate and administer respiratory support to ensure adequate ventilation and oxygenation in the post-anesthesia period.
  • Evaluate the patients response to anesthesia and procedures performed; initiate appropriate corrective action throughout the post-anesthesia period.
  • Provide post-anesthesia follow-up evaluation and care.
  • Discharge the patient from the post-anesthesia care unit according to facility criteria and protocols.
  • Implement appropriate pain management modalities.
  • Manage emergency situations by assessing, stabilizing, and determining disposition of patients, including providing airway management, administration of emergency drugs and fluids, and instituting basic and advanced cardiac life support techniques and adjuvant therapeutic agents.
  • Provide patient and caregiver education.
  • Perform venous puncture to obtain appropriate blood specimens when indicated.
  • Use an interdisciplinary approach, including consultation or referral to the physician of record and any colleague clinicians, as appropriate.
  • Increased clinical responsibilities may be added as additional education and experience is obtained by the individual practitioner.

Qualifications
  • Licensed as a current and active Registered Nurse in the state of California, complying with all applicable state statutory and regulatory requirements concerning CRNAs.
  • Graduate of a nurse anesthesia educational program accredited by the Council on Accreditation of Nurse Anesthesia Educational Programs or its predecessor.
  • Certified or Recertified by the National Board of Certification and Recertification for Nurse Anesthetists.
  • Insurable by a medical malpractice insurer for the limits required by the State of California and InSite Digestive Health Care.
